Output efbfa9520a07d8fadc3a9394e54359d116a62c8d47046d01f981696189d81834:20

value
8036871961
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53730819a941780ec870a2fedc7765356387e24c OP_EQUAL
address
MFWQ7tcXN2NrQcdUHuTcP7WsZkppER2L25
transaction
efbfa9520a07d8fadc3a9394e54359d116a62c8d47046d01f981696189d81834
spent
true